×

Control of a distributed data grid layer in a federated database system

  • US 10,534,772 B2
  • Filed: 07/08/2013
  • Issued: 01/14/2020
  • Est. Priority Date: 07/08/2013
  • Status: Active Grant
First Claim
Patent Images

1. A database access coordination arrangement in a federated database system, the database system comprising applications configured to access databases under the control of a number of query handlers, each query handler being connected to a number of databases, the database access coordinating arrangement comprising a processor and a memory, said memory containing computer instructions executable by said processor whereby said database access coordination arrangement is operative to provide:

  • a group of traffic distribution units, each having connections to corresponding query handlers; and

    a traffic control unit, said traffic control unit being configured to;

    select a traffic distribution unit for a query from an application based on at least one connectivity map of the connections existing between traffic distribution units, query handlers and databases and connectivity states of connections between traffic distribution units and query handlers;

    schedule the query to the selected traffic distribution unit for accessing at least a database, wherein at least a connectivity state of at least a connection depends on alive messages sent by at least a query handler to a corresponding traffic distribution unit, and wherein an alive message from the query handler comprises at least one load value of the query handler;

    determine whether the query is a write query; and

    as a result of determining that the query is the write query, determine at least one load factor for the query and schedule the query based on the load factor of the query and corresponding load values of the traffic distribution units.

View all claims
  • 1 Assignment
Timeline View
Assignment View
    ×
    ×